[jenkins/ftr] bail on first functional test failure (#12111)

(cherry picked from commit b7f519704a)
This commit is contained in:
Spencer 2017-05-31 14:18:58 -07:00 committed by spalger
parent 8d8438f79b
commit 41087efb6a
2 changed files with 3 additions and 0 deletions

View file

@ -7,6 +7,7 @@ export default function (grunt) {
const {
logLevel,
configFile,
configOverrides
} = this.options();
const log = createToolingLog(logLevel);
@ -19,6 +20,7 @@ export default function (grunt) {
const functionalTestRunner = createFunctionalTestRunner({
log,
configFile,
configOverrides
});
const callback = this.async();

View file

@ -34,6 +34,7 @@ module.exports = function (grunt) {
'_build:verifyTranslations',
]);
grunt.config.set('functional_test_runner.functional.options.configOverrides.mochaOpts.bail', true);
grunt.registerTask('jenkins:selenium', [
'jenkins:env',
'rejectRejFiles',